Next week is Cervical Screening Awareness Week - an initiative dedicated to raising awareness of the importance of attending regular screening for women's health.

Ahead of the week of action, a gynaecologist has shared some of the key facts about cervical cancer, including four important signs all women should watch out for.

Cervical screening identifies abnormal changes in the cells of the cervix, such as the presence of high-risk human papilloma virus (HPV) – the main cause of cervical cancer. These changes often do not cause any symptoms, so regular screening (every 3 to 5 years according to age) helps spot any warning signs before they have the chance to develop into cancer.
